How to think about r/scrapbooking

This community is dedicated to the art of scrapbooking, where members share their creative projects, techniques, and ideas for preserving memories through visual storytelling. It stands out for its focus on both traditional and modern scrapbooking methods, encouraging a blend of artistic expression and personal narrative. Members often showcase their completed pages, layouts, and themed albums, fostering a supportive environment for creativity.

  • Audience

    Participants in this community are primarily craft enthusiasts, ranging from casual hobbyists to serious scrapbookers, often skewing towards women aged 18-45. They are passionate about creativity, memory preservation, and DIY projects. The vibe is generally positive and encouraging, with members eager to share tips and inspiration while celebrating each other's work.

  • Posting culture

    Content that thrives includes detailed project shares, tutorials, and inspiration boards, often accompanied by high-quality images. Members appreciate constructive feedback and are likely to engage with posts that ask for advice or showcase unique techniques. Conversely, overly promotional content or posts lacking personal touch may be downvoted. The community encourages regular participation, with members posting frequently to maintain engagement.
